Associate Director

With appropriate direction from a Producer Switcher Director and/or Director organizes and contributes to the preparation production and post production work on a video or film production for television or other media. While work is generally performed in accordance with established standards and procedures there is a regular requirement for independent judgment and initiative. At the same time there is a high requirement for accuracy and attention to detail. Work regularly involves the coordination of the activities of others.

This position will encompass skills for all areas of Associate Director work such as studio floor management control room timing and edit suite packaging.

Please note the successful candidate will be required to work flexible hours including late nights and weekends.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Attends production meetings and provides input regarding program content and production requirements. Liaises with other specialized contributors to ensure that all production requirements are met.

  • Prepares line-ups/rundowns and other required paperwork. Screens and times segments and whole programs noting necessary information ensures needed revisions are made in line-ups and scripts and informs all affected personnel of any changes.

  • Marks scripts for the Director and any other specialized production personnel who require them. Prepares camera shot lists and readies production elements for the director.

  • Requests facilities as well as necessary technical design and post-production resources and ensures coordination of these bookings during the development and modification of the production schedule.

  • Readies craft production personnel and talent on live or recorded productions.

  • Ensures basic production continuity.

  • Ensures the proper selection recording playback and editing of recorded items including feeds of segments of shows from other locations.

  • Accurately times live shows and ensures that the producer and all other interested parties know whether the show is running on time.

  • Coordinates audio mixes music recordings colourization and any post production requirements.

  • Prepares cue sheets for taped shows to ensure correct local and network presentation packaging and transmission.

  • Ensures closed captioning requirements are met.

  • Prepares Music Use reports Cost Sheets Union Top Sheets and other required clean up paperwork and ensure appropriate archiving.

  • Coordinate all members of the crew and track preparation on production elements on the studio floor or location during camera blocking rehearsal taping and broadcast.

  • Coordinate audience requirements.
